Inferential statistics can be divided into 2 categories
Parametric stat techniques - are based on assumption that population observations follow a known distribution and usually require an interval scale of measurement
Non parametric -
Require few if any assumptions about the nature of the sampled population
Nonparametric tests can be used when the observations are measured on a nominal or ordinal scale

What is a histogram
A visual representation of data in which the data values are grouped into intervals and the relative frequency of values in each interval is plotted
